In March 2014, we surveyed members in our online panel about key advocacy issues, such as distracted driving, car maintenance, travel and speed limits. Of those 6,000 members surveyed: • 61% see other people using their cellphone while driving at least once a day • 83% think it's unlikely someone on their cellphone will be caught by police • 42% think more financial deterrence is needed to prevent Manitobans from using their phones while driving To join our online panel, email media@caamanitoba.com.
